PROJECT OVERVIEW

Located in Voderady, Slovakia, and completed in September 2024, the EcoCocon factory is both our primary manufacturing facility and a working demonstration of the system it produces. Designed by Createrra and built using 623.6 m² of EcoCocon straw wall panels, the 1,053 m² production hall proves that bio-based materials are not limited to residential or small-scale applications — they are fully capable of meeting strict industrial requirements, including large structural spans and high-performance fire resistance.

Inside, the facility transitions straw panel manufacturing from manual assembly to high-precision robotic engineering: five industrial robots operate across six custom-built workstations, achieving panel production accuracy of ±1 mm. Annual capacity stands at 50,000 m² of panels — enough to build approximately 500 single-family homes per year.

The building itself performs to Passive House standards. Machine waste heat alone is sufficient to warm the production hall — no active heating required. The breathable straw envelope naturally regulates temperature, eliminating the need for active cooling. An extensive green roof manages stormwater and supports local biodiversity.

KEY FEATURES

  • 1,053 m² industrial production facility, completed September 2024, Voderady, Slovakia

  • 623.6 m² of EcoCocon straw wall panels — the building is constructed using its own product

  • World's first fully automated straw wall panel production facility

  • 5 industrial robots, 6 custom-built workstations

  • Panel production accuracy: ±1 mm

  • Annual production capacity: 50,000 m² — approximately 500 single-family homes per year

  • Airtightness: 0.14 1/h (BDT test — significantly exceeding Passive House requirements)

  • Zero active heating: machine waste heat is sufficient to warm the entire hall

  • Zero active cooling: breathable straw envelope regulates temperature naturally

  • Load-bearing BauBuche (high-strength beech laminate) structure for large spans

  • Extensive green roof supporting local biodiversity and stormwater management

  • Solar-powered operation minimising operational carbon footprint

PROJECT IMPACT

  • Approximately 72 tonnes of CO₂ stored in EcoCocon straw panels

  • Passive House standard achieved in a fully operational industrial environment

  • 50,000 m² annual panel capacity enabling bio-based construction at a significant scale

  • Zero active heating or cooling — operational carbon footprint minimised by design
